As the subject says: What are you using to display Flash in Firefox?

Reason for my question is quite simple, today I am using
www-plugins/adobe-flash which works well for simple .swf files (where
gnash & lightspark fails), but I have problems displaying a lot of
Videos on Facebook & YouTube.
95% of the time I get the following message when I try to watch a Video
on FB or YT:
"The Adobe Flash plugin has crashed. Reload the page to try again."
For YT it is really not that a big problem as I can download the Videos
using a FF AddOn - but this does not work with FB.

I am using the "default/linux/amd64/13.0/desktop/kde" profile.

Any suggestions...
